WebBC is sold almost exclusively in the American South, where it is acknowledged to have a cult following. BC's marketers enjoy this honor and sponsor many sporting events in the South. The product's distinctive, oval-shaped blue logo is a familiar sight to fans at Southern League baseball parks.
